Cankuzo Province

Cankuzo is one of the 17 provinces of Burundi. Located in the eastern part of the country, the province covers an area of 1,965 km². The provincial capital is Cankuzo. Cankuzo province is divided into five communes; each governed by an elected 25-member council. Direct Communal and National Assembly elections were held throughout Burundi on 3 June and 4 July 2005, respectively.
